Amrita School of Medicine, Faridabad Campus, welcomed 133 Foreign Medical Graduate Interns from various East European countries as part of the Compulsory Rotating Medical Internship (CRMI), mandated by the National Medical Council (NMC). This one-year internship program aims to provide these international students with hands-on clinical experience while fostering a global exchange of medical knowledge and practices.
The inaugural session for the interns was held at the Amrita School of Medicine, where they were warmly welcomed by Dr. Sanjeev Singh, Medical Director, Amrita Hospital, Faridabad along with Col. B.K. Mishra, Principal, School of Medicine and the Heads of the respective departments.
During the orientation, the interns were briefed on key aspects of their internship, including the Amrita ethos, emphasizing values of compassionate healthcare and ethical medical practice, their roles and responsibilities as interns within the hospital system and expectations regarding conduct, learning, and service throughout their tenure.
